Though they should have gotten Amare that season the Jamison pickup was more than enough to put them over in the East. Remember that Amare and Shaq didn't play all that great together the previous year in Phoenix and maybe Ferry took that into consideration. But Hickson should have been shipped out for a player of Amare's talents. But with Antwawn Shaq Bron and Mo Williams they should have been in the Finals in 2010. But we know how that ended up playing out and why.

Games/series aren't won and lost on paper though:heh:. On paper they shoulda beat ORL but them nikkas shot lights out for the entire series and there was no answer for Dwight. Boston always did a good job against Lebron, because his jumper was still streaky and because no one else really demanded attention. Jamison and Williams were brought in to do that and they weren't up to it. They couldn't hang with Rondo and KG. I don't care how talented you are...you don't hold Pierce to those kinda numbers and put up damn near 20 and 20 in an elimination game while quitting.
